Neuware - Fifth Quarter: Derek Jarman, Keith Collins & Dungeness brings together collaborators, friends, contemporary artists, writers, musicians, and curators to respond to the influence and legacy of Jarman and his late partner Collins. Drawing inspiration from the captivating landscape of Dungeness and Romney Marsh alongside Jarman's expansive body of work, the 112-page book gathers contributions and reflections from the past and present, cultivating a merger of history and memory, which explores the deep bonds between art and nature. Using archive photography, film stills, commissioned writings, and new artworks, Fifth Quarter assembles a chorus of voices, mirroring Jarman's collaborations with Collins and his wider circle of friends and colleagues, while locating collective practice as a central theme within Jarman's polymathic work and life. Edited by Alexander TuckerContributors in alphabetical order: Barry Adamson, Jennifer Lucy Allan, Sarah Bade, Derek Brown, Keith Collins, Garry Clayton, Peter Fillingham, William Fowler, Dan Fox, Elise Lammer, Matthew R. Lewis, James Mackay, Frances Morgan, Garrett Nelson, Stephen O'Malley, Paul Purgas, Damien Roach, Howard Sooley; Mark Titchner, Alexander Tucker, Peter Tucker, Luke Turner, Simon Fisher Turner, and Cosey Fanni Tutti. Fifth Quarter is released alongside a companion LP titled Fifth Continent - a collaboration between Keith Collins and Fifth Quarter editor Alexander Tucker which was recorded at Jarman's Prospect Cottage in Dungeness.

Large 8vo.; in the publisher's green buckram with titling in gilt; 331 pages, with frontispiece, plates, portraits and facsimiles; top edge gilt; there is a previous owner name and address penned to the pastedown.~~The Nevins bibliography notes that this was "the favorite Civil War book of Gen. George C. Marshall. Harwell asserts that the "common denominator of the Confederacy's 'common soldier' seems to be that each wrote an account of his experiences . especially . the men who fought under Jaskson"; Eicher opines that "[p]articularly valuable sections descripes the author's service at Antietam, where he was wounders, and in the Shenandoah Valley campaign o 1864.". Coulter avers that given the account was penned forty years after the war, it nearly certainly contains inaccurate details [Coulter is not alone in this opinion]. (Howes M-759; ITC 126; Eicher 289; Nevins I, 132; Coulter 180-181 ). Near Fine binding.

Satirical short essay by a founding editor of "Le Rire," describing the trades of "The State," from art collector to tapestry weaver, from transportation enterprise to colonialism. Though "The State" is everywhere, it is also nothing, and the essay opens with the description of a man being thrown out of the chamber of deputies, taken for a madman trying to make an appointment with "The State." First published in the original French in "Le Figaro" and translated for publication in Tucker's individualist anarchist magazine "Liberty." See Roger E. Stoddard, "Liberty's Library: Benj. R. Tucker's Imprint, 1875-1912," in "Essays in Honor of William B. Todd" (1991), p. 170. OCLC locates four physical copies in North America as of October, 2019, at Columbia, NYU, Harvard, and U. Michigan.
